From: Nikita Popov Date: Fri, 11 Oct 2019 08:58:03 +0000 (+0200) Subject: Merge branch 'PHP-7.4' X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=85c8c5bfaccc4370fb3cac2c2ab9f30ff2ce71e4;p=php Merge branch 'PHP-7.4' --- 85c8c5bfaccc4370fb3cac2c2ab9f30ff2ce71e4 diff --cc ext/sockets/tests/socket_import_stream-2.phpt index 19b3bf1029,c9eb583a3d..dfa291c283 --- a/ext/sockets/tests/socket_import_stream-2.phpt +++ b/ext/sockets/tests/socket_import_stream-2.phpt @@@ -8,28 -8,40 +8,28 @@@ if (!extension_loaded('sockets')) --FILE-- getMessage(), "\n"; +} - $s = stream_socket_server("udp://127.0.0.1:58392", $errno, $errstr, STREAM_SERVER_BIND); + $s = stream_socket_server("udp://127.0.0.1:58394", $errno, $errstr, STREAM_SERVER_BIND); var_dump($s); var_dump(fclose($s)); -var_dump(socket_import_stream($s)); - +try { + var_dump(socket_import_stream($s)); +} catch (TypeError $e) { + echo $e->getMessage(), "\n"; +} echo "Done."; +?> --EXPECTF-- -Warning: socket_import_stream() expects exactly 1 parameter, 0 given in %s on line %d -NULL - -Warning: socket_import_stream() expects exactly 1 parameter, 2 given in %s on line %d -NULL - -Warning: socket_import_stream() expects parameter 1 to be resource, int given in %s on line %d -NULL - -Warning: socket_import_stream() expects parameter 1 to be resource, object given in %s on line %d -NULL - Warning: socket_import_stream(): cannot represent a stream of type STDIO as a Socket Descriptor in %s on line %d bool(false) - -Warning: socket_import_stream(): supplied resource is not a valid stream resource in %s on line %d -bool(false) +socket_import_stream(): supplied resource is not a valid stream resource resource(%d) of type (stream) bool(true) - -Warning: socket_import_stream(): supplied resource is not a valid stream resource in %s on line %d -bool(false) +socket_import_stream(): supplied resource is not a valid stream resource Done.